How to modify the default encoding format in Ubuntu

Ubuntu modifies the system by default encoding method is:


Gedit/var/lib/locales/supported.d/local
Gedit/var/lib/locales/supported.d/zh-hans

Such as:
More/var/lib/locales/supported.d/local
ZH_CN GB18030
Zh_cn. GBK GBK
Zh_cn. UTF-8 UTF-8
Zh_cn. GB2312 GB2312
en_US. UTF-8 UTF-8

2. Generate locale (automatically saved in/usr/lib/locale/)
Locale-gen

3. Modify Locale
Vi/etc/default/locale

Switch
Lang= "ZH_CN. GB18030 "
Language= "Zh_CN:zh:en_US:en"

4. Restart or switch the operating level to view the locale
Locale
